Fallout: London

masterpiece - with issues

if you like fallout 4, you will love fallout london. it's not a mod - it is a total conversion. basically a new game that uses the fallout 4 engine. it is huge, it is wonderfully crafted, voice-acting is excellent... but under the hood you notice, that a relatively small team was working on this project. the technical problems are obvious. fallout 4 was not really known as a very stable game - crash-to-desktop could always happen. in fallout london, this is worse. sometimes i can play for an hour or even more. but sometimes i crash 3 to 4 times shortly in a row when i enter a new area. fast travel is kind of a gamble - you learn to always quick-save before fast travel. the settlements are kind of broken - building in london bridge is a massive pain in the ass. and the amount of empty ammo boxes and inaccessible doors is staggering - sometimes it feels, as if the devs are actively mocking me. in the end, you need quite some patience. but then you are rewarded with a game, that can't hide its origin as a fan-made project, but still beats some triple-a titles (and i have seen some full-price titles in far worse state at release).
